•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
logo logo
  • Home
  • Cloud VPS
    • Hong Kong VPS
    • US VPS
  • Dedicated Servers
    • Hong Kong Servers
    • US Servers
    • Singapore Servers
    • Japan Servers
  • Company
    • Contact Us
    • Blog
ENEN
  • 简体简体
  • 繁體繁體
Client Area

MongoDB Glossary – Index Intersection

January 2, 2024

MongoDB Glossary – Index Intersection

In the world of databases, MongoDB has gained significant popularity due to its flexibility, scalability, and performance. One of the key features that contribute to its efficiency is index intersection. In this article, we will explore what index intersection is and how it can enhance the performance of your MongoDB database.

Understanding Indexes in MongoDB

Indexes play a crucial role in improving the query performance of a database. They are data structures that allow the database to quickly locate and retrieve specific documents based on the values of certain fields. Without indexes, MongoDB would have to scan every document in a collection to find the desired data, resulting in slower query execution.

MongoDB supports various types of indexes, including single-field indexes, compound indexes, multi-key indexes, and geospatial indexes. These indexes can significantly speed up query execution by reducing the amount of data that needs to be scanned.

What is Index Intersection?

Index intersection is a feature in MongoDB that allows the database to combine multiple indexes to satisfy a query. It enables MongoDB to use more than one index to retrieve the desired data efficiently. This feature is particularly useful when a query involves multiple fields, and each field has its own index.

When a query is executed, MongoDB’s query optimizer analyzes the query and determines the most efficient indexes to use. If the query involves multiple fields, the optimizer can choose to use index intersection to combine the indexes and retrieve the data more efficiently.

Benefits of Index Intersection

Index intersection offers several benefits that can significantly improve the performance of your MongoDB database:

  • Improved Query Performance: By combining multiple indexes, MongoDB can retrieve the desired data more efficiently, resulting in faster query execution.
  • Reduced Disk Space: Index intersection allows MongoDB to use existing indexes instead of creating new ones, reducing the disk space required for storing indexes.
  • Flexibility: Index intersection provides flexibility in query design by allowing you to create indexes on individual fields without worrying about the order of fields in compound indexes.

Example of Index Intersection

Let’s consider an example to understand how index intersection works. Suppose we have a MongoDB collection called “users” with two indexes: one on the “name” field and another on the “age” field. Now, if we execute a query to find all users with a specific name and age, MongoDB can use index intersection to combine both indexes and retrieve the data efficiently.

db.users.find({ name: "John", age: 30 })

In this case, MongoDB’s query optimizer can utilize both the “name” index and the “age” index to retrieve the desired data, resulting in improved query performance.

Summary

Index intersection is a powerful feature in MongoDB that allows the database to combine multiple indexes to enhance query performance. By leveraging index intersection, MongoDB can efficiently retrieve data involving multiple fields, resulting in faster query execution. If you want to optimize the performance of your MongoDB database, consider utilizing index intersection to improve query response times.

For more information on MongoDB and its features, consider exploring Server.HK, a leading VPS hosting company that provides reliable and scalable hosting solutions.

Recent Posts

  • CentOS Stream Explained: Key Differences from CentOS Linux
  • How to Configure FirewallD in CentOS Stream: From Essential to Production-Grade
  • Installing Docker on CentOS: A Practical Setup Guide (CentOS Stream 9/10 – 2026)
  • How to Secure a CentOS Server: 15 Essential Hardening Techniques (CentOS Stream 9/10 – 2026)
  • CentOS End of Life (EOL): What It Means and Migration Options in 2026

Recent Comments

No comments to show.

Knowledge Base

Access detailed guides, tutorials, and resources.

Live Chat

Get instant help 24/7 from our support team.

Send Ticket

Our team typically responds within 10 minutes.

logo
Alipay Cc-paypal Cc-stripe Cc-visa Cc-mastercard Bitcoin
Cloud VPS
  • Hong Kong VPS
  • US VPS
Dedicated Servers
  • Hong Kong Servers
  • US Servers
  • Singapore Servers
  • Japan Servers
More
  • Contact Us
  • Blog
  • Legal
© 2026 Server.HK | Hosting Limited, Hong Kong | Company Registration No. 77008912
Telegram
Telegram @ServerHKBot